Ludovic Dubost
Ludovic Dubost
If the Print button servers PDF, maybe we should rename it to "Print & PDF"
XWiki as an alternative
Hi, Thanks for being interested in helping out. Any help is definitively welcome as we do needs more opinions and also help to make improvements. I see some of the...
Maybe this project could help: https://github.com/antimatter15/alpaca.cpp
The reason I added them, is that a library was making use of this (probably to load some optional extension), and this breaks the code I've been trying to run...
Une implement de signature numérique a été réalisé dans l'intégration cryptpad (voir #46). Le code est ici: https://github.com/xwiki-labs/cryptpad/blob/e4ba39bdd00e8affacf1b7f8e1ff1648a919bfba/www/sign/inner.js#L955 Cela utilise un fork de node-signpdf https://github.com/ldubost/node-signpdf qui permet de faire un...
Le readme explique aussi l'implementation de signature clé USB avec 2 programmes supplémentaires: Firefox Web Extension: https://github.com/ldubost/pkcs7sign-webextension-firefox NodeJS Host for Web Extension: https://github.com/ldubost/pkcs7sign-host-nodesigning
La partie UI de la signature digitale est pour l'instant incomplète. Le certificat p12 est acutellement hardcodé et un bouton spéciale est mis pour dire qu'on veut une signature digitale....
Ceci est réalisé avec pdf-lib.js. Le code est dans l'intégration CryptPad mais pourrait être reversé à signaturepdf: https://github.com/xwiki-labs/cryptpad/tree/signpdf/www/sign Le code est au début de prepareDoc ici: https://github.com/xwiki-labs/cryptpad/blob/signpdf/www/sign/inner.js#L928 (La suite de...
Il est à noter que comme cela fait le rendu des annotations avec l'API canvas, cela pose un problème de qualité des images insérées.. Ce problème a été résolu en...